Output dd71295943666b26674b13f299b2844eaba25ee033069a1c2c3bebd30e03b059:3

value
699706
script pubkey
OP_0 OP_PUSHBYTES_20 02908bfac0c1625fe58ac2ad0efeed30411ab8c9
address
bc1qq2ggh7kqc939lev2c2ksalhdxpq34wxfvk0a8s
transaction
dd71295943666b26674b13f299b2844eaba25ee033069a1c2c3bebd30e03b059
spent
true